Espagnolette window handles are a blend of design and function, making them a popular choice for contemporary homes. They are equipped with multi-point locking systems that provide a tight seal and increased security. These handles are available in various designs that match any interior design.

Tilt-and-turn handles are another versatile option that lets you tilt the window, and then open it fully by rotating the handle. They are usually found on casement windows and can enhance any architectural style. For added security you can opt for windows that are lockable. This requires an openable key, which makes burglary much more difficult.

Window handle locks are not only essential for safety and security They can also boost efficiency in energy use. Having a solid seal and a secure locking mechanism can minimize air leaks and improve insulation, which can help lower your cooling and heating bills. Additionally, certain premium handles have additional functions that improve security and add a touch of luxury to your home. You can choose an unlocked window handle that comes with mushroom cams which will help prevent unauthorized entry and altering. This type of handle is a good deterrent to thieves because they are more likely to give up after several failed attempts.

The handle lock is a functional feature that allows you to control the window from both inside and outside your home. You can take a breath of fresh air and open your windows even if you're not home. This makes window handle locks the ideal choice for any type of window.

A locking cylinder is located in the handle and can be opened with the use of a key. This adds security and prevents burglaries. It is especially useful in public spaces such as schools or kindergartens, clinics, or retirement homes. It is also possible to lock the handle in a 90deg tilted opening position that is typically used to ventilate. A blocking mechanism ensures that only a key will be used to turn the door back to the open position.

The smart window handle can be easily connected to other smart home devices via the new Matter standard. This makes it easy to design and control scenarios through an app or voice assistant. You can set your heating or air conditioning to shut off automatically when the window opens, for example.

Security

You can increase the security of your house by putting locks on all windows that are open. This includes sliding windows and bow or bay windows, casement windows, and windows that awning. These simple security upgrades will prevent burglars from opening windows to gain access into the home.

Depending on which lock you choose There could be anti-lift mechanisms and other security features that discourage burglars. For instance, certain locks come with pins that extend from the frame to secure the window. Certain locks require a key to unlock them, which can be a great way to prevent unauthorized access. When choosing a window lock, consider the ease of use for family members and guests. You may prefer simple designs that make it easier for your elderly family members or children to open and shut the window, but also one with advanced security features.

For double-hung windows, you can increase the security of your home by installing locks that keep both sashes together. These locks are easy to install, and are a cost-effective way to increase security in your home.

A wedge lock can be used to upgrade the security of sliding windows. It is affixed to the frame of the window and is placed at the bottom of the track. This stops the window from being opened or pulled out, making it harder for burglars to gain entry into your home.

If you have an arch or bay window that opens to the side, you might be able to enhance the security by putting sheet metal screws half-way into the track. Adjust these screws so the sash is able to only slide past them when you pull on the handle.

Install a chain lock similar to a door along the sashrail to restrict the amount of opening. This is a powerful deterrent to burglars and will ensure that the window remains shut in the event in an emergency. To protect your awning or casement windows you can select folding latches or handle locks that are simple to operate and provide an additional layer of protection.
